When he heard that he was in second place and only got a bronze treasure, Ethan went crazy. He could not accept that result, nor could he accept that he was not the best alchemist out of everyone there.

Apart from him, who else could get first place and win the golden treasure? It was absurd! It was so absurd that all of the alchemists present could not accept or believe it.

Ethan continued to shout, "There must be an error! Other than myself, no one can win the golden treasure. Who could potentially be stronger than me?!"

There was only one thought in Ethan's mind at that moment. He did not want to think about anything else, or any other scenario. Ethan was someone incredibly obstinate. At that moment, he was sure that they had calculated the results wrongly. He was certain that he had actually won first place!

Everyone's breaths stopped. They might not be as emotional as Ethan, but they were still filled with curiosity and disbelief.

That voice did not care about Ethan's reactions at all. It said with its usual calm tone, "The winner of the seventh group is Fane! Five thousand four hundred and thirty pill runes were at sixty percent refinement, and only a hundred and seventy pill runes were at fifty percent. His results are the best, and is

undoubtedly in first place!"

All of the alchemists there were completely stunned. Almost everyone had their mouths opened in disbelief, wondering if they had misheard.

Fane was il first place? His results were so amazing as well. There were 5600 pill runes, and he had successfully refined 5430 to a sixty percent refinement rate. Only 170 of them were at fifty percent refinement.

Those results definitely put him in the first place.

"Just look! Look at what badge is on his chest! Even the other alchemists from the same world look down on him. He's just a crazy guy who only knows how to brag. He's just someone who acts strange. How can he get the golden treasure? Tell me how?!"

Ethan's breathing got erratic as he shouted all of that. His entire body was trembling. Normally, there would be a lot of discussions after the first three places were announced, but it was incredibly quiet comparatively.

Only breathing could be heard as everyone fell silent, not knowing what to say because everything seemed too crazy.

Of the thirty alchemists present, only Ethan was still shouting. Even if he started to lose his voice, he still got no response. He was merely left with reluctance and even more questions in his mind. The lack of response got him even more anxious.
